Cheyenne Mayor Rick Kaysen says there is "no doubt" that money the city receives from the federal government is a good thing.

The city has been criticized recently by opponents of Plan Cheyenne for taking federal money that critics say comes with too many strings attached. But Kaysen says that while the city is required to report how the money is used, people overstate the conditions that come with federal funds.

He says the city has received more than $100 million in federal money in recent years in connection with Plan Cheyenne, which has been very helpful in paying for a variety of projects.

He also argues that since local taxpayers contribute to federal funds, common sense dictates trying to recover some of that money where possible.
